SMT Players of the Week NINE
Dexter, Missouri - Hopeful for a victory over the Greenwave, the Bearcats arrived in Malden this past Friday to close out the 2012 regular season.  Unfortunately for the 'Cats, the speed and quickness that Malden displayed was a challenge.  The Bearcats lost to the Greenwaves by a score of 58 to 26.

Injuries didn't help the 'Cats throughout the night as early in the contest, quarterback D J Dowdy lost his go-to receiver in Chase Young to an injury.  Dowdy quickly revamped his style and hooked up with the younger group of receivers to put on a great show in the air.  Austin Aldridge had a spectacular 30-yard touchdown catch in the endzone while Jonathan Page also contributed with 2 catches for a total of 16 yards from his tight end position. 

But the night belonged to Ethan Stevens.  They young freshmen played his heart out on both sides of the ball with excellent defensive plays and great pass receptions.  He totaled 106 yards on the night on 6 catches with his longest catch being 41-yards.  Late in the fourth quarter, Stevens hooked up with Dowdy for a 21-yard touchdown pass.

Ethan's performance has been exceptional throughout the 2012 season.  His performance this past Friday night brought about big plays all over the field and that makes him the SMT Offensive Player of the Week for Week 9. 

From a defensive perspective, the Bearcats had a number of players that were at the top of the game, but unfortunately could not contain the speed of the Greenwave.  In a losing effort, some may feel there are not top players, but that is untrue.

Throughout the night, two Bearcats names seemed to be involved in a large percentage of plays.  Over and over, you would hear the name of Foels and Waldner called out by Malden PA announcer, Mike Bullock. 

Jonathan Foels tied Ethan Stevens on the tackle chart with a total of nine tackles.  If you are defensive coordinator, you certainly like to see your linebacker in on the majority of the tackles.  But in many of the plays this past Friday, the Bearcats relied heavily on the play of cornerback Trevor Waldner, who not only had 8 tackles on the night, but came up with 2 tackles for losses.  Trevor found his way into the backfield stopping the Greenwaves for a total of 12 yards loss.

Both Foels and Waldner's play was excellent in the face of an adverse night.  For that reason, they have both offered a share of the Week 9 SMT Defensive Player of the Week honors.

Cards Hope to Take Game 7
In just a few short hours, the St. Louis Cardinals will take the field in San Francisco in hopes of claiming the National League Championship Series title again.

Many Cardinals fans will gather around to watch the game in hopes of the Cardinals taking a trip to the World Series for the second year in a row.

As we all know, the Cardinals got their eleventh World Series Championship in 2011 in other words, "11 in 11." Many fans have become familiar with the phrase "12 in 12," meaning we're hopeful that the Cardinals will take home their twelfth World Series Title in 2012.

With many things throughout the Cardinal Club changing, such as the retirement of manager Tony Larussa and Albert Pujols leaving the team to play with the Angels, the thought of taking another trip to the World Series never entered the minds of a lot of fans.

Despite the many changes that have went on, the team has once again fought back and entertained their fans with many exciting games throughout the season.

Tonight marks Game Seven for the National League Championship Series and you could say it's do or die. Whichever team wins, whether it be the Cardinals or Giants, will appear in the World Series against the Detroit Tigers who recently claimed the American League Championship.

So despite the many things going on in our busy lives, how many will tune in and root for the Cardinals to clinch the series? It is expected to be a great game as Kyle Lohse will take the mound for the Cardinals and try to take Game Seven in a victory over the Giants.

The game is set for a 7:00 P.M. Central start time.
